How the Expungement Process Actually Works in Practice
At its core, The Misdemeanor Expongement Process: Is It Possible? centers on a legal procedure that can seal or destroy selected court records, making them difficult for most private parties to see. Eligibility varies widely by state, and some jurisdictions limit expungement to certain non violent offenses, specific waiting periods, or first time violations. Generally, a person must complete their sentence, including any probation or community service, and demonstrate stability in employment or housing during a waiting period. The process usually involves preparing a formal petition, paying filing fees, and sometimes attending a court hearing where a judge reviews the request. Because procedures differ so significantly, many people rely on official court websites or consult legal aid clinics to understand local steps rather than guessing based on general descriptions.

How Long Does the Typical Process Take?
Timeline expectations for The Misdemeanor Expongement Process: Is It Possible? can range from a few months to over a year, depending on court backlogs, document preparation, and whether the court schedules a hearing. Some states offer faster routes for eligible misdemeanors, while others involve multiple filings and service notices that extend the process.
Will Expungement Appear on a Background Check?
Most employers and landlords search public records through automated systems, and an expunged record is generally not supposed to show up. In practice, however, delays in database updates or incomplete sealing can sometimes result in partial visibility, which is why understanding the specific court order is essential.

Is It Possible to Handle This Without a Lawyer?
Many qualify to pursue The Misdemeanor Expongement Process: Is It Possible? on their own, particularly for straightforward cases in states with clear forms and online resources. Complex situations involving multiple jurisdictions or prior convictions often benefit from professional review, but the baseline process remains accessible to self represented applicants who carefully follow instructions.

Understanding Common Misconceptions
A frequent misunderstanding is that expungement means a record never existed, when in reality many government agencies can still access sealed files for public safety or licensing purposes. Another myth is that all misdemeanors qualify, when in fact violent offenses, DUIs, or crimes against minors are often excluded depending on state law. Believing that the process is entirely uniform across the country can lead to confusion, because each jurisdiction writes its own rules about timing, eligibility, and filing procedures.
